Cohere Transcribe Arabic: Frontier Speech Recognition for Arabic Speakers
Cohere has released an open-source Arabic speech recognition model, Cohere Transcribe Arabic, which achieves the lowest word error rate among open-weight competitors. Human evaluators preferred it in 96% of tests compared to OpenAI's Whisper.

Thousands of MCP Servers Found Vulnerable to File Access and Injection Attacks
A large-scale vulnerability assessment of 9,695 Model Context Protocol (MCP) servers by Trend AI Security research revealed 5,832 with security issues, including 2,259 with exploitable vulnerabilities. This exposes critical gaps in the AI supply chain security as LLM adoption accelerates.

China's industry regulator flags 'backdoor' risk in Claude Code
China's Ministry of Industry and Information Technology (MIIT) has publicly disclosed a 'backdoor' security vulnerability in specific versions of Anthropic's Claude Code (2.1.91–2.1.196). The regulator alleges that this vulnerability allows for unauthorized transmission of sensitive user data, raising concerns about data sovereignty.
